For the first game, Donghyuck had been absolutely lost. He had no idea how to complete any of the tasks of a crewmate, let alone why everyone was yelling at each other during discussion time. He constantly required the help of Soomin, who even though was very glad to help, was getting a little annoyed because whilst she had been distracted from her own game helping him, she had been killed and had no idea who did it.

But after a few rounds, everyone got into the right spirit and began getting competitive, and Donghyuck was rapidly improving.

The fifth round, where Soomin offered to stay with him for "safety", the two impostors had located them and executed a pretty good double-kill. It would have been pretty frustrating, if Jisung hadn't been stupid enough to comment.

"You guys even died together, it's meant to be." He laughed whilst staring at his screen attentively.

Soomin narrowed his eyes at him. "How did you know? Our bodies haven't been discovered yet."

And everyone burst out into tear-inducing laughter as the tips of Jisung's ears turned red as he tried desperately to defend himself, but when he got voted out, surprise, surprise, he was the impostor. 

Chenle was found out soon after as well, due to his trashy lying skills. 

Currently, Soomin was curled up, sitting uncomfortably close to Donghyuck whilst attentively watching his screen. After finishing her tasks and being killed by one of the random guys that came in (Shotaro, she thought?) she found out that the boy beside her was the other imposter. She was so so so desperate to give him clues, to tell him that he has to sabotage to win and not kill in the places with most traffic. But surprisingly, despite his very unusual and weird techniques that included self reporting immediately, lying his way out of everything and accusing completely innocent people of things they didn't even do, he somehow came out victorious.

"Oh hoho, I underestimated you, Donghyuck-ssi." Jaemin exclaimed from the other side of the room upon finding out it was him all along. "You're making me competitive." He added, cracking his neck.

Donghyuck simply cracked his neck, but he seemed proud of being buttered up with compliments like that. Soomin could literally smell the confidence and could see the tiny, victorious smirk on his lips. 

And after that, for some reason Soomin would constantly die first which was getting a little annoying for her. After finishing her tasks as a ghost for the 4th round, she let out an annoyed sigh.

"The impostor can fuck themselves." She huffed out, crossing her arms on her chest.

"Don't be so salty." One of the new kids, Sungchan, pointed out from the next couch over.

Soomin glared at him, but he didn't even bother looking up from his phone.

"Ugh." She continuously grunted and whined.

Then she looked to her side at Donghyuck who had his brows furrowed whilst attentively watching the screen. She couldn't contain the little smile that came up to her lips as she watched him devote all of his attention to a silly game. From what she knew, he never really played with them. This was already such a big step and he seemed to be enjoying it. She felt really proud of him.

Soomin shuffled closer to him, gently placing her head on his shoulder and her eyes stuck to his screen.

"Woah, you've got the hang of this." Soomin exclaimed quietly, eyes hanging on the adorable character that she had designed for him.

Only because of the fact that she spoke did Donghyuck finally notice their proximity. Within half a second, the muscles in his entire body tensed, becoming way too aware at the head on his shoulder. He could feel Soomin's soft hair tickling his neck and jawline, and despite that, he couldn't even get himself to move to move away or push her away. Despite being a young adult now, he felt the crazy teenage hormones flooding his mind like a freaking tsunami. 

Donghyuck kept his head low despite the round being over after a while as the crewmates managed to win. Soomin was completely clueless to everything, whilst some of the other guys began catching on. Mark, Jeno and Jaemin were poking each other excitedly, the new guys + Chenji were clueless and Renjun just didn't care at all. 

But nevertheless, no one said anything and the round went on. 

And Soomin almost squealed in excitement, now a little distanced from Donghyuck, when she saw that they were impostor together. 

Usually, like every game, she first latched onto someone to follow them. She did this to always have someone to clear her during the first meeting. And this time, she strategically followed Donghyuck of course.

They fist went to navigation, where they found Chenji during their tasks. The couple killed them off swiftly, then vented into weapons and ran into medbay. Soomin then called reactor, making the two come out and go fix it along with some of the other guys. Only then were the two bodies reported. 

"Aight so the bodies were in navigation. Where was everyone?" Renjun asked, suspiciously looking up at everyone.

"Reactor. You were the only one not there." Jeno pointed out, returning the look.

"Yeah, me and Jeno were together in electrical and then went to reactor together." Jaemin explained. "Soomin where were you?"

"I-"
"We were both in medbay, I watched her scan before reactor was called." Donghyuck interrupted her in a calm tone, earning a few nods from the rest of the group. The girl looked up at him with a little bit of surprise and definitely with admiration at how easily he could lie.

"How about you Shotaro and Sungchan?"
"I was in admin uploading." Sungchan shrugged carelessly.

"I was on my way to reactor from doing trash." Shotaro seemed a tad bit more nervous.

"Okay then, let's skip for now. We'll narrow it down by next round." Jeno announced.

And that's how the rest of the rounds happened, Donghyuck and Soomin would split off for little periods of time to try to get a kill and then find each other again to say that they were together all game to not seem suspicious. This led to at least one crewmate being kicked off the ship for no reason and in the end, the pair won the game.

"You guys are stupid." Renjun rolled his eyes, glaring at Jaemin and Shotaro after being accused of murder by the two impostors.

"Yayy!! We did it!" Soomin called out, jumping up and down on the soft couch surface.

She reached over to Donghyuck, raising her hand for a high five. And to her surprise, he actually took it with a genuine, kind smile on his face making butterflies erupt in her tummy.
